Passpartout 2: The Lost Artist — A Colorful Return

Flamebait Games' highly anticipated sequel, Passpartout 2: The Lost Artist, is finally here! Following the success of its predecessor, Passpartout: The Starving Artist, this installment promises an even more engaging experience. Once again, players step into the shoes of the struggling French artist, Passpartout. But what challenges await him this time?

A Creative Drought and a Seaside Escape

After reaching the pinnacle of his career, Passpartout finds himself back at square one, battling a crippling creative block. Destitute and homeless, he's forced to rent even his basic art supplies. His journey leads him to the quaint, yet strangely colorless town of Phénix, a seaside village brimming with potential and residents yearning for a splash of vibrancy. It's up to Passpartout to reignite his artistic spark and inject color back into their lives.

Artistic Adventures in Phénix

Passpartout 2 invites players to explore the charming, dollhouse-like town of Phénix, painting it to their liking. A variety of missions await, including designing custom patterns for clothing, vehicles, and posters, or even creating an advertisement for a local restaurant. The game features a colorful cast of characters, including Benjamin, a helpful friend who runs an art shop, and the friendly townsfolk of Phénix who commission Passpartout's work.

Rebuilding a Reputation

Passpartout 2: The Lost Artist offers a wealth of tasks to earn money, unlock new areas, and acquire new palettes, tools, and even quirky items like crayons and heart-shaped canvases. The ultimate goal? To reclaim his artistic reputation by conquering the prestigious Museum of the Masters.
